I've put Gommitalia's Calypso K's on three bikes in the past month. They come in the classic gumwall scheme, all black, red/gum and blue/gum. The claimed weight is 200g, they have a very nice 220tpi casing, and have a quick-feeling spin to them. They're Thai made, I think in the Tyger plant that makes Vittoria's. Retail is around $35-$40 each, your LBS may do you better. Gita distributes them in North America.

For my money, they're the best tire out there. Great grip and road feel, and an unbeatable price.
